Lisa Yost - 2024 PPP Award Winner

Lisa Yost Galvin took over Tenleytown Lawn & Landscape when her husband, Peter Galvin, passed away in 2021. As an ER doctor who knew nothing about landscaping or running a business, she quickly discovered an additional challenge: she couldn’t communicate with her team – none of them spoke English and she couldn’t speak Spanish. Realizing that this was a real barrier, Lisa found an English instructor through MCAEL, and established weekly English classes for her employees, which continue to this day. Employees are required to attend class, and Lisa pays for them to be there as part of their workday. Lisa describes it as a “game-changer.” The classes not only improved their communication, but established trust and a close bond.

 

At first, some of her employees were resistant – some hadn’t been in a classroom in 43 years, others had never been. Now, they look forward to their weekly classes. One of the younger crew members told Lisa, “When I first came to your company, I didn’t even know how to say hello, how to say my name.” He now speaks English so well that he assists as an interpreter for Lisa’s meetings.

 

The staff can better interact with their clients, and are earning promotions and pay increases. Learning English has also allowed them to better communicate with their neighbors, their children’s teachers, and their doctors. 

 

Lisa is currently learning Spanish in her spare time.
